1
A normal woman whose father was albino, marries an albino man, what proportion of normal and albino are expected among their offsprings :-
  1. A All normal
  2. B 2 normal : 1 Albino
  3. C All albino
  4. D 1 normal: 1 Albino
Show answer

Correct answer: D

2
Who among the following used the frequency of recombination between gene pairs on the same chromosome as a measure of distance between genes and mapped their position?
  1. A Davenport
  2. B Sturtevant
  3. C Morgan
  4. D Nillson
Show answer

Correct answer: B

3
Morgan coined the term $\_\_\_\_$ to describe the physical association of genes on a chromosome & the term $\_\_\_\_$ to describe the generation of non-parental gene combinations :-
  1. A Recombination; Linkage
  2. B Recombination; Non-recombination
  3. C Linkage; Non-recombination
  4. D Linkage; Recombination
Show answer

Correct answer: D

4
Which of the following is correct ?
  1. A When genes are grouped on the same chromosome, some genes are very tightly linked and showed very low recombination
  2. B When genes are loosely linked show very low recombination
  3. C When genes are tightly linked show higher recombination
  4. D When genes are loosely linked show no recombination
Show answer

Correct answer: A

5
In monohybrid cross the allele do not show any blending and that both the characters are recovered as such in $\mathrm{F _ { 2 }}$ generation. This statement is explained on the basis of :-
  1. A Dominance
  2. B Segregation
  3. C Independent assortment
  4. D All the above
Show answer

Correct answer: B

6
What is the probability of three daughters to a couple in three children :-
  1. A $\frac { 1 } { 4 }$
  2. B $\frac { 1 } { 8 }$
  3. C $\frac { 1 } { 16 }$
  4. D $\frac { 3 } { 8 }$
Show answer

Correct answer: B

7
Which of the following symbols are used for representing sex chromosome of birds :-
  1. A $\mathrm { ZZ } - \mathrm { ZW }$
  2. B $\mathrm { XX } - \mathrm { XY }$
  3. C $\mathrm { XO } - \mathrm { XX }$
  4. D $\mathrm { ZZ } - \mathrm { WW }$
Show answer

Correct answer: A

8
Walter Sutton is famous for his contribution to:
  1. A Genetic engineering
  2. B Totipotency
  3. C Quantitative genetics
  4. D Chromosomal theory of inheritance
Show answer

Correct answer: D

9
Graphical representation to calculate the probability of all possible genotypes of offspring in a genetic cross, is known as :-
  1. A Mendel square
  2. B Punnett square
  3. C Crossboard method
  4. D Emasculation method
Show answer

Correct answer: B

10
Hypertrichosis is :-
  1. A Holandric character
  2. B X-Linked character
  3. C Diagenic character
  4. D Sex-influenced character
Show answer

Correct answer: A

11
Male heterogamety found in :-
  1. A Human
  2. B Grasshopper
  3. C Many birds
  4. D Both (A) and (B)
Show answer

Correct answer: D

12
Gene for cytoplasmic male sterility in plants are generally located in the :-
  1. A chloroplast genome
  2. B mitochondrial genome
  3. C nuclear genome
  4. D cytosol
Show answer

Correct answer: B

13
Genes responsible for ABO blood group determines which of the following biomolecules of RBC plasma membrane?
  1. A Phospholipid
  2. B Proteins
  3. C Sugars
  4. D Cholesterol
Show answer

Correct answer: C

14
Which of the following conditions represent a case of co-dominant genes?
  1. A A gene expresses itself, suppressing the phenotypic effect of its alleles
  2. B Genes that are similar in phenotypic effect when present separately, but when together interact to produce a different trait
  3. C Allele, both of which interact to produce a trait, which may resemble either of the parental type.
  4. D Alleles, each of which produces an independent effect in heterozygous condition.
Show answer

Correct answer: D

15
Lack of independent assortment of two genes A and B in fruit fly is due to :-
  1. A Crossing over
  2. B Repulsion
  3. C Recombination
  4. D Linkage
Show answer

Correct answer: D

16
The possible blood groups of children born to parents having A and AB groups are :-
  1. A O, A
  2. B A , B , A B
  3. C O, A, B
  4. D O , A , B , A B
Show answer

Correct answer: B

17
Who among the following united the knowledge of chromosomal segregation with Mendelian principles and called it chromosomal theory of inheritance?
  1. A Bateson
  2. B Boveri
  3. C Sutton
  4. D Correns
Show answer

Correct answer: C

18
A diploid organism is heterozygous for 4 loci, how many types of gametes can be produced?
  1. A 8
  2. B 16
  3. C 2
  4. D 32
Show answer

Correct answer: B

19
When the phenotypic and genotypic ratios resemble in the $\mathrm{F _ { 2 }}$ generation it is an example of :-
  1. A Independent assortment
  2. B Qualitative inheritance
  3. C Segregation of factors
  4. D Incomplete dominance
Show answer

Correct answer: D

20
In case of ABO blood group allele $\mathrm { I } ^ { \mathrm { A } }$ and $\mathrm { I } ^ { \mathrm { B } }$ if present together then :
  1. A Only $\mathrm { I } ^ { \mathrm { A } }$ allele expresses
  2. B Only $\mathrm { I } ^ { \mathrm { B } }$ allele expresses
  3. C Both I ${ } ^ { \mathrm { A } }$ and I ${ } ^ { \mathrm { B } }$ alleles express
  4. D None of these
Show answer

Correct answer: C
